Moe’s Home to Introduce 300+ New Products at Expanded High Point Showroom

After a successful Pre-Market in their newly remodeled showroom in April, Moe’s Home Collection has announced they will be showcasing over 300 new intros for June’s Market, marking 22 years attending High Point Market.

MHC’s new space is 50% larger than their previous showroom with over 15,000 square feet. Situated right by the escalators in the IHFC Building, Commercial Wing, they can be found at #C302.

“Being a lifestyle brand and product-focused company, we are always excited to bring hundreds of new products & our collections to High Point. Now, we are even more excited with our move into a larger showroom that allows even more opportunity to stage the products,” said Moe Jr. Samieian, president of Wholesale.

From the lens of their 2021 key trends and directions, MHC’s custom-built showroom will house a journey-led experience for industry guests and buyers, touring them through various settings, including living, dining, bedroom, office and outdoor alongside all their newest accents. Floor highlights will hold a natural progression of light to deep tones, an organic gradient of wood types, thoughtful mix of texture, materials and design elements from each key direction.

Pared-back in simplistic faux concrete, from the lighting to the finishes, to the gentle touches of eye-catching greenery and ultra-black wood accents, every detail of the new showroom was designed in-house to suit their needs. A new product gallery section will feature back-lit cubed millwork for height play with smaller items such as nightstands, accent and dining chairs.

“We are at a 41% mix of new introductions and a 21% floor density with our key vignettes situated throughout the showroom,” said Joe Eckersley, visual planning manager. “A significant focus was placed on showcasing materiality & tactility throughout dynamic room settings. We highlight a lot of unexpected pairings that display the versatility of our assortment. As you tour throughout the showroom, you’ll see we’re beginning to introduce darker woods to our material assortment, deeper walnuts paired with calming neutrals for natural warmth & appeal.”
